引言

TP钱包(TokenPocket)是一款多功能的数字货币钱包,支持多种区块链资产的管理和交易。在TP钱包中,用户不仅可以存储和交易以太坊(Ethereum)等数字货币,还可以使用智能合约和去中心化金融(DeFi)产品。本文将详细介绍如何在TP钱包中使用以太坊发送信息,包括技术原理、步骤、注意事项,以及常见问题的解答。

为什么使用以太坊发送信息?

以太坊不仅仅是一个数字货币,它还是一个智能合约平台。通过以太坊,用户可以在区块链上创建和执行智能合约,这些合约可以存储数据、进行交易和发送信息。由于以太坊的去中心化特性,信息发送的过程是安全且不可篡改的,这使得它成为企业、开发者和普通用户交流的重要工具。

使用以太坊发送信息的优点包括:

  • 安全性:信息在区块链上存储是加密的,只有正确的私钥才能解锁。
  • 去中心化:不依赖于中央服务器,可以避免数据丢失和篡改。
  • 透明性:所有交易和信息都在区块链上可追溯,确保信息的真实性。

如何在TP钱包中发送信息

在TP钱包中发送信息可以通过智能合约实现。以下是详细的步骤:

1. 下载并安装TP钱包

首先,您需要下载并安装TP钱包。可以在App Store或Google Play中搜索“TP钱包”,下载并安装应用。

2. 创建或导入钱包

如果您是新用户,可以选择创建一个新钱包。按照指示生成一个助记词并妥善保存,这将是您访问钱包的唯一凭证。如果您已经有一个钱包,可以通过助记词或私钥导入。

3. 连接以太坊网络

一旦您打开TP钱包,您需要确保选择以太坊网络。点击“钱包”选项后,从网络列表中选择“Ethereum”网络。

4. 使用智能合约发送信息

TP钱包允许用户与智能合约直接交互。要发送信息,您需要找到或创建一个合适的智能合约。以下是一个简单的发送信息的合约示例代码:

pragma solidity ^0.8.0;

contract Message {
    string public message;

    function setMessage(string memory newMessage) public {
        message = newMessage;
    }
    
    function getMessage() public view returns (string memory) {
        return message;
    }
}

用户需要部署这个合约,并通过交易将信息发送到合约中。您可以通过TP钱包的DApp浏览器找到支持的合约进行交互。

5. 提交交易

在设置完信息后,您需要确认交易并输入适当的Gas费用,以确保您的交易能够快速得到确认。点击“发送”后,TP钱包将会为您发送交易到以太坊网络。

6. 查看信息

信息一旦存储到智能合约中,您可以随时通过合约调用的方式查看。这同样可以在TP钱包中进行,利用合约地址和功能查看信息。

相关问题解答

在TP钱包中如何创建智能合约?

创建智能合约是一个复杂但有趣的过程。在TP钱包中直接创建智能合约的功能可能有限,因此通常需要结合开发环境和工具。以下是创建智能合约的一般步骤:

1. 安装开发工具

用户可以使用Remix IDE,这是一个基于浏览器的Solidity开发环境。首先,访问Remix IDE官网。

2. 编写智能合约代码

在Remix中,您可以创建一个新的Solidity文件,并编写您的智能合约。例如,可以使用上面提到的消息合约作为基础。确保代码没有错误并进行编译。

3. 在以太坊网络上部署合约

使用MetaMask等钱包插件,您可以将合约部署到以太坊主网或测试网。根据所选网络进行设置,并支付Gas费用。

4. 与合约交互

一旦合约部署成功,您可以记下合约地址,并在TP钱包中进行交互。这包括发送信息、查看信息等操作。

总体而言,创建智能合约需要一定的编程知识和对以太坊网络的理解,建议用户在创建之前做好足够的准备和学习。

发送信息的成本是多少?

在以太坊网络中,发送交易需要支付Gas费用。Gas费用是以太坊网络中每笔交易的计算单位,用户需要购买以太币(ETH)来支付这些费用。Gas费用的高低取决于网络的拥塞程度和用户设置的Gas限额。以下是关于Gas费用的一些详细信息:

1. Gas的定义与作用

Gas是以太坊网络中执行操作所需的计算资源单位。每个操作(如发送以太币、执行合约等)都需要消耗一定的Gas。用户在交易时需要估算所需的Gas量,并支付相应的费用。

2. 如何计算Gas费用

Gas费用的计算公式为:

Gas费用 = Gas限制 × Gas价格

Gas限制是用户愿意为交易支付的最大Gas量,Gas价格是每个Gas单位的价格,通常以Gwei为单位。

3. 如何Gas费用

为了减少Gas费用,用户可以选择在网络不拥堵的时段发送交易,并通过智能合约的来减少需要的Gas量。此外,部分矿池和交易平台可能会提供更低的手续费,用户可以多加比较。

用户也可以使用Gas跟踪工具,实时查看当前网络的Gas价格,以便选择最佳时机进行交易。

以太坊的安全性如何保证?

以太坊的安全性主要依赖于其去中心化的特性、共识机制和智能合约的设计。以下是几个保障以太坊安全性的关键因素:

1. 去中心化网络

以太坊是一个分布式且去中心化的区块链网络,每个参与者都有机会成为节点。这样的架构必要时可以有效防止单点故障,提升安全性。

2. 共识机制

以太坊目前采用的共识机制是Proof of Stake(PoS),相较于传统的Proof of Work(PoW)机制更节能且高效。PoS机制通过参与者的资金锁仓来确保区块链的安全,对于恶意攻击的成本大大提高。

3. 智能合约的安全性

智能合约一旦部署,就变得不可篡改,这一特性本身就提供了一定程度的安全性。但是,智能合约也可能存在漏洞,因此合约的代码应经过严格审计,确保没有安全隐患。

4. 多重签名与冷钱包

为了保护用户资产,TP钱包等钱包提供多重签名功能和冷钱包存储选项。多重签名可以提高账户的安全性,冷钱包则把资产存储在离线状态,防止黑客攻击。

TP钱包中如何管理以太坊资产?

TP钱包提供了一系列的工具和功能来帮助用户管理以太坊资产,以下是一些关键操作:

1. 查看资产余额

用户可以在TP钱包的主界面中查看当前以太坊及其代币的余额。TP钱包支持多种ERC20代币,用户可一次性管理多个资产。

2. 发送与接收以太坊

TP钱包的用户可以轻松发送和接收以太坊,操作简便。用户只需输入接收方的以太坊地址和转账金额,确认后即可完成交易。

3. 参与DeFi项目

TP钱包还支持用户参与去中心化金融(DeFi)项目,用户可以通过链接DApp与流动性池等进行互动,获取额外收益。

4. 资产的安全管理

TP钱包提供安全设置选项,包括密码保护、指纹识别等,用户可以通过这些功能来确保账户的安全。同时,用户也应定期备份助记词,确保在设备丢失时能够恢复钱包。

总结

在TP钱包中,使用以太坊发送信息是一项具有挑战性的任务,但只要了解基本的操作流程与安全知识,用户就能顺利地进行信息传递并管理资产。希望上文的详细介绍能够帮助用户更好地理解和使用TP钱包及以太坊,探索区块链技术带来的无限可能。